Date: August 30, 2004 (04-71) Montgomery College Offers Fall Classes in Driver Education College’s MVA Licensed Program Offered in Gaithersburg Montgomery College’s Workforce Development and Continuing Education unit is offering two classes in driver education this fall, starting September 11 and October 30. The classroom sessions are taught at Montgomery College’s Business Training Center in Gaithersburg at 12 S. Summit Avenue, twice a week from 6-9 p.m. Driving sessions are scheduled on a Saturday or Sunday. The course features a three-hour orientation, 30 hours of classroom time, and six hours of on-the-road driving instruction. The Maryland Motor Vehicle Administration requires students to attend the orientation session accompanied by a parent or mentor, where they will become acquainted with the class requirements and Maryland’s Graduated Drive Licensing Law. The classes are licensed and certified by the Maryland Motor Vehicle Administration, as are all instructors. Prospective students must have a learner’s permit, as issued by MVA. The purpose of the driver education course is to prepare students to take the Maryland driver examination. Registration is now underway for each of the fall sessions and class size is limited. The cost is $385 for Maryland residents. Out-of-state residents pay an additional $160 fee.
